IVsTextBufferCoordinator.EnumSpans 方法
傳回緩衝區的協調器物件所控制的 span 對應清單。
命名空間: Microsoft.VisualStudio.TextManager.Interop
組件: Microsoft.VisualStudio.TextManager.Interop.8.0 (在 Microsoft.VisualStudio.TextManager.Interop.8.0.dll 中)
語法
'宣告
Function EnumSpans ( _
ByRef ppEnum As IVsEnumBufferCoordinatorSpans _
) As Integer
int EnumSpans(
ref IVsEnumBufferCoordinatorSpans ppEnum
)
int EnumSpans(
IVsEnumBufferCoordinatorSpans^% ppEnum
)
abstract EnumSpans :
ppEnum:IVsEnumBufferCoordinatorSpans byref -> int
function EnumSpans(
ppEnum : IVsEnumBufferCoordinatorSpans
) : int
參數
ppEnum
類型:Microsoft.VisualStudio.TextManager.Interop.IVsEnumBufferCoordinatorSpans%[] out傳回IVsEnumBufferCoordinatorSpans物件,其中包含一份NewSpanMapping物件。
傳回值
類型:Int32
如果成功的話,會傳回S_OK。 否則,會傳回錯誤碼。
備註
COM 簽章
從 singlefileeditor.idl:
HRESULT EnumSpans(
[out] IVsEnumBufferCoordinatorSpans** ppEnum
);
請注意這個方法所傳回的清單是一份目前的 span span 主清單更新時,不會更新。
.NET Framework 安全性
- 完全信任立即呼叫者。這個成員無法供部分信任的程式碼使用。如需詳細資訊,請參閱從部分受信任程式碼使用程式庫。